Understanding⁤ Client ‍Needs ‍as the Foundation of Trust

Truly ‍understanding the needs​ of your clients serves as the ‍cornerstone of ⁣a lasting and trustworthy relationship. When you⁣ actively listen‍ and take ⁣the time to comprehend their priorities, goals, and pain points,⁣ you demonstrate not only competence but⁤ also care. This process goes beyond transactional interactions—it requires empathy,⁣ consistent⁤ communication, ⁤and adaptability. Active listening during conversations, asking⁣ the right questions, and confirming⁢ your understanding are simple⁤ yet powerful ⁤ways to foster mutual ⁣respect and confidence.Always remember, trust is built when clients ‍feel heard and valued, not when ‍assumptions are made.

To navigate client needs effectively, focus⁤ on customization and ‍clarity.⁣ Tailor your solutions‍ and services to ‍align with their specific objectives. transparency about your capabilities, timelines, and limitations ⁣is equally vital to manage expectations and avoid misunderstandings.‌ Below is a breakdown ⁢of ⁣steps⁢ to help uncover ⁢and align with your client’s needs:

  • Empathy​ Mapping ⁢ –‌ Understand their concerns, goals, and drive.
  • Active Feedback Loops ⁢– Regular ⁣updates and⁣ reviews to ‍stay aligned.
  • Clear‌ Communication – Avoid jargon, ⁣and keep things simple and precise.
Best Practice Why It Builds Trust
Personalized Solutions Shows⁢ you’re invested ⁣in their success.
Frequent Check-Ins Prevents ​misalignments and strengthens rapport.
Honesty About Limitations Displays integrity ⁤and sets realistic expectations.

Communicating with Transparency and ⁤Authenticity

In​ any⁢ client relationship, openness​ fosters trust and long-term loyalty. Being clear‍ means sharing facts ⁣clearly, ​even when it’s ⁣about challenges,⁣ setbacks,⁤ or limitations. Clients value honesty and appreciate when businesses take responsibility rather‍ than pointing fingers. Authenticity plays a vital⁣ role here—speak in a tone that resonates​ with your brand values and ensures you’re not‍ overpromising.When you communicate with integrity, ​you position your​ brand ⁣as reliable and credible, paving the way for deeper connections.

  • Be⁢ upfront about timelines: If delays ​are inevitable, let your clients know early.
  • Keep promises reasonable: Under-promise and ⁢over-deliver to exceed expectations.
  • Listen actively: Understand their needs to provide tailored solutions.
  • Address concerns openly: ⁤Transparency⁢ around mistakes builds​ trust more than silence.
Aspect Key Practice
Transparency Share ⁤updates regularly, even during challenges.
Authenticity Use a genuine tone that aligns ⁣with your brand identity.

Cultivating ​accountability Through ⁢Consistency

Accountability forms the‌ bedrock of trust in any client relationship, and consistency⁣ is its⁤ most dependable⁢ partner. When you regularly follow through on your commitments, it demonstrates ‌reliability and professionalism. Consistency isn’t just about delivering on ‌deadlines—it’s also ⁤about maintaining a high standard ​of quality and clarity in all ⁣communications. This ensures your clients don’t just see​ you as a service​ provider, ⁤but ​as a dependable partner who ​tirelessly works‍ toward their goals. By keeping your ​actions aligned with‍ your words, you build a reputation for‍ unwavering trustworthiness.

  • Set ​clear ⁢expectations: Define goals, timelines, and responsibilities from the outset to avoid misunderstandings.
  • Ensure ⁣timely follow-ups: Regular updates reassure⁣ clients that you are invested and on ‌track.
  • Be ‌transparent about challenges: ⁣ Acknowledging obstacles and ⁢presenting solutions‍ safeguards trust.
Element How‍ to ⁢Stay Consistent
Communication Respond to⁤ emails⁤ within 24 hours and⁢ maintain a professional tone.
Delivery Stick to commitments—even for small tasks. A⁣ missed deadline erodes trust.
Feedback Seek feedback ⁤regularly to fine-tune your approach and show ​adaptability.

Strengthening Relationships with Proactive ​Follow-ups

In the fast-paced⁣ world of client management, ​proactive ⁤follow-ups ⁢act as the bridge⁢ between establishing trust‍ and nurturing long-term relationships.‌ by consistently ‍reaching⁣ out with​ purpose and clarity, ⁣you demonstrate your commitment⁢ to clients’ ⁢needs ⁤and⁣ project a sense of reliability. ‍ Personalizing your follow-ups—whether with a‍ swift check-in ⁢after a meeting, sharing relevant resources, or ‌even acknowledging milestones—can reinforce that you ‍genuinely care. This⁢ small ⁢gesture lets clients know they are more‍ than just business transactions, creating ⁣a foundation of mutual respect.⁣ Use tools like CRM platforms⁢ to ensure follow-ups are timely and tailored, and always align ⁤your tone​ with ‌the client’s preferences for enhanced communication.

  • Send thoughtful emails or messages with specific action items after⁣ discussions.
  • Share exclusive updates or‍ insights​ that align ‍with⁢ the client’s interests.
  • Check​ in periodically to ensure⁤ satisfaction⁤ or resolve ​potential issues promptly.

Visualizing the importance of timing and ​intent in follow-ups can clarify their⁤ impact on relationship-building. ​A simple ⁣table can help segment your follow-up strategy:

Follow-Up Type Best Timing Purpose
Meeting Recap Within⁤ 24 hours Summarize key points and next steps.
Resource Sharing 1-2 days after meeting Offer additional⁣ value or insights.
Quarterly Check-In Every 3 months Align expectations and track progress.

Building a habit of​ meaningful follow-ups ultimately shows clients you’re invested in their success,⁢ paving the way for stronger partnerships.

Q&A

Q1: Why is trust considered the cornerstone of client‌ relationships?
A:⁤ Trust is the foundation of any prosperous⁤ client relationship ‍because ⁣it⁣ ensures transparency, mutual understanding, and long-term collaboration. Without ​trust,even the best ⁢strategies or products⁢ may fail to create meaningful connections.


Q2: What⁢ role ‌does communication play in building trust?
A: Clear, honest, and consistent communication sets expectations and eliminates misunderstandings. When clients feel ⁤heard and informed,‍ it fosters⁤ a ​sense of reliability and ‌strengthens their confidence in you.


Q3: How‌ can professionals‌ demonstrate reliability to clients?

A:⁣ Delivering on promises, meeting⁤ deadlines, and being proactive ⁤in ⁣addressing potential challenges ‍are all ways to show reliability.Consistency in ⁤actions speaks louder than words and builds a strong track record.


Q4: What’s‍ one underrated way to build trust quickly?
A: showing genuine empathy by actively listening to your⁢ client’s concerns and tailoring your approach⁣ to meet⁢ their unique​ needs ⁣establishes a strong personal connection and builds trust organically.


Q5: How can ⁤mistakes be opportunities for ⁤trust-building?
A: Owning ⁣up⁣ to ‍mistakes, addressing them promptly, and presenting solutions demonstrate accountability​ and professionalism. Clients ‌often appreciate sincerity and the effort to make things right more than perfection.
